Just as most other functions, all JSONs are supposed to fit in RAM. That it directive announces one to (or higher) JSON typedattribute on the index, or in other words, a line you to definitely locations anarbitrary JSON target. For much more details, comprehend the “Having fun with indexschemas” and the “Playing with arrayattributes” parts. Never use FLOATtype for cost, alternatively explore BIGINT (or perhaps in odd circumstances evenSTRING) kind of.

Slot golden fish tank: Chapter several. sphinx.conf options resource

They disposes all of the list analysis(web browser. RAM places, computer areas data files, binlog data), but provides theexisting directory schema and other options. Mention how you to’s from the exact same for example, but 20 minutes or so later on.Earlier, we filed our very own ask_time_1min status immediatelyafter a few test question. Tell you Index listings all of the attribute indexes in the given FTindex, with the models, and you may column brands otherwise JSON routes (whereapplicable).

Having fun with range features

It will take twoarbitrary terms, and only requires the basic one to match, butuses the new (optional) suits of your own second term to have positions. And so itmatches one another data files #2 and you can #step 3. Ask #step 1 merely fits document #step one, no big surprise truth be told there.

The brand new system visitors during this “online” sync relies on their datawrites speed, and you can means your binlog (aka WAL) generate rate for the masterside. When a connection so you can masteris (re-)centered, the newest imitation need first synchronizeindex investigation to your master. Pictures basically simply eliminate missing data, too.Let’s complex one a little while. Duplicated spiders pull the newest picture on the register, following eliminate theWAL position. Replicated spiders to your reproductions try realize-merely. Mix the fresh duplicated and you can low-replicated RT indexes isfine.

slot golden fish tank

Particular per-changeable paperwork come in the brand new “Servers details resource”point. Last but not least, some of the variiables is lingering, compiledinto the fresh binary rather than altered, including variation and afew a lot more slot golden fish tank informational parameters. Most are understand-only even though, that’s, they can be changed, butonly by modifying the newest config file and you may restarting the brand new daemon. Right now, recommended Global or SESSIONscope status syntax is used for MySQL compatibility just.

A similar Within Classification Purchase From the standard is applicable, soit’s best-Letter extremely related fits automatically for full-text searches (andtop-N minuscule ids to own non-text). The brand new default in the-class buy isWITHIN Class Purchase By Pounds() DESC, id ASC, and that makesthe extremely associated full-text match the “best” line inside a group, and you may pickedas the representative. Much less usefulper se, only means that inquiries having fun with GROUPBY() don’tbreak according to the fundamental group column form of. Which aggregate supplies acomma-split directory of all the conflict expressionvalues, the rows regarding the group. While the inregular SQL, it activates whenever there are aggregate services regarding the ask.Next a couple inquiries is to produce similar results, but foran extra grp line on the other you to definitely. Influence set will also be concurrently restricted to memorybudgets.

4. Tell you Warnings syntax

The specific kind of must be set to your type of config directive. Back to representative up against question, INSERTs may also take an explicit listof columns, and you will guess what, which is a keen insert schemaright truth be told there. The very last influence put schema must merely get back you to (float) well worth.However, we should instead shop a couple of beliefs (the sum of the plus the line restrict) whileprocessing the new rows. Extremely Selects have to bring a custom made list of columns and you will/orexpressions, very up coming indeed there usually try an end result setschema with this. Along with much more characteristics it would ultimately lag bad than2x moments, particularly when i along with throw-in more challenging features,for example strings or nested objects. Of course, optimizations are performed on each action here, but nevertheless, ifyou availability many of those philosophy (to have sorting or filtering thequery results), there will be a speeds impression.

It’s served for plain and RT spiders. Label of your text file which have BPE mix laws and regulations. Which sampling just pertains to search question.Produces (internet explorer. Input, Replace,Upgrade, and you can Remove questions) should never be subjectto sampling.

38. Inform you PLUGINS sentence structure

slot golden fish tank

Just because in the earlierpoint with time if the sorter tossed it away they didn’t yet remember that they’dbe all of our best improve prevent. And regularly that may actually happen tothe “best” line or even the entire “best” classification! Sothat they could correctly compute the final aggregate beliefs(matters, averages, etc) eventually. The fresh came back suits are still on the proper acquisition,everything nevertheless the Limit should also become okay, andLIMIT are effectively automobile-modified to fit intosort_mem finances.

SQL journal enables you to (temporarily) permit signing all incomingSphinxQL inquiries, inside the (almost) intense mode. To get rid of the fresh filter out, lay the value so you can an empty sequence. At the time of v.step 3.2, the new coordinating is easy, case-painful and sensitive and you may bytewise.This really is attending improvement in the long run. The brand new “fail filter out” is an easy initial phase filter implemented on the all of the theincoming SphinxQL questions.

A list of sphere that needs to be stored in DocStore, which means that possibleto access after, but not full-text detailed, and you may thusnot searchable by the Suits() clause. A list of sphere that must be each other complete-text message detailed andstored inside DocStore, enabling coming recovery of the brand-new fieldcontent and Suits() searches. RT index in just 3 MB value of investigation is only going to consumethose actual step 3 MB from RAM, whether or not rt_mem_limitation try lay to100G. Say, for individuals who insert 128G of data on the an enthusiastic RT list having thedefault 128M rt_mem_limit, you are with ~a lot of disksegments. A summary of areas to make inner BPE Bloom filters to own whenindexing.

slot golden fish tank

If you specifyport number but not the new address, searchd usually tune in onall community interfaces. Your mileage can vary, but a straightforward guideline is always to eithergo which have the little default 256 KB cache whenever forced to have recollections, otherwise spend128 MB more RAM and you can cache the whole dictionary to own restriction indexingperformance. Note that thedictionary resides in memories all the time, as well. It does both performlemmatization off the compacted analysis, using a lot more Central processing unit however, reduced RAM,or it does decompress and precache the fresh dictionary sometimes partiallyor totally, for this reason playing with quicker Cpu however, much more RAM. Indexer tend to unlock all referenced fileand consider its size ahead of undertaking any performs, after which unlock they againwhen undertaking actual parsing performs.